As my big fat long teacher-holidays move into their final few weeks -- moving from the Saturday feeling of July to the Sunday feeling of August, I’ve been contemplating vacations generally and mine in particular. My mind has turned to the various types of vacations a person can have. Today, I’m contemplating noisy city time vs natural lake time.   I fantasize about holidaying in New York City and Chicago, visiting theatres and galleries and museums, eating out, strolling down streets packed with people and vibrating with energy. But I always end up at the cottage for my vacations.   The  big city would be about going places, seeing things and experiencing the noisy metropolitan hubbub, while the cottage is about being in wide open spaces, thinking, contemplating and creating.  As soon as we pull into the driveway and see Lake Winnipeg ahead of us, I can feel my shoulders relax, my mind settle and my energy expand.
